官网:http://kodcloud.com/
1、准备MysqL数据库
[root@cent8_yzl_20 ~]# yum install -y MysqL-server
[root@cent8_yzl_20 ~]# systemctl enable --Now MysqLd
[root@cent8_yzl_20 ~]# MysqL
MysqL> create database kodBox;
MysqL> create user kodBox@'10.0.0.%' identified by 'redhat';
MysqL> grant all on kodBox.* to kodBox@'10.0.0.%';
2、准备Redis服务
[root@cent8_yzl_20 ~]# yum -y install redis
[root@cent8_yzl_20 ~]# sed -i '/^bind /c bind 0.0.0.0' /etc/redis.conf
[root@cent8_yzl_20 ~]# grep '^bind' /etc/redis.conf
bind 0.0.0.0 #修改此行
[root@cent8_yzl_20 ~]# systemctl enable --Now redis
3、准备Nginx服务
#配置Nginx仓库
[root@cent8_yzl_10 ~]# vi /etc/yum.repos.d/Nginx.repo
[Nginx-stable]
name=Nginx stable repo
baseurl=http://Nginx.org/packages/centos/$releasever/$basearch/
gpgcheck=1
enabled=1
gpgkey=https://Nginx.org/keys/Nginx_signing.key
module_hotfixes=true
[root@cent8_yzl_10 ~]# yum install -y Nginx
[root@cent8_yzl_10 ~]# mkdir -pv /data/html
[root@cent8_yzl_10 ~]# vi /etc/Nginx/conf.d/kod.conf
[root@cent8_yzl_10 ~]# cat /etc/Nginx/conf.d/kod.conf
server {
listen 80;
server_name cloud.yzl.org;
root /data/html;
location / {
index index.PHP index.html;
}
location ~ \.PHP$ {
fastcgi_pass 127.0.0.1:9000;
fastcgi_index index.PHP;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
include fastcgi_params;
}
}
[root@cent8_yzl_10 ~]# systemctl enable --Now Nginx
4、安装和配置PHP支持redis
[root@cent8_yzl_10 ~]# yum install -y https://mirror.tuna.tsinghua.edu.cn/remi/enterprise/remi-release-8.rpm
#安装必要的包
[root@cent8_yzl_10 ~]# yum install -y PHP74-PHP-fpm PHP74-PHP-MysqLnd PHP74-PHP-pecl-redis5 PHP74-PHP-mbstring PHP74-PHP-xml PHP74-PHP-gd
[root@cent8_yzl_10 ~]# vi /etc/opt/remi/PHP74/PHP-fpm.d/www.conf
user = Nginx
group = Nginx
#文件最后修改
;PHP_value[session.save_handler] = files
;PHP_value[session.save_path] = /var/opt/remi/PHP74/lib/PHP/session
PHP_value[soap.wsdl_cache_dir] = /var/opt/remi/PHP74/lib/PHP/wsdlcache
;PHP_value[opcache.file_cache] = /var/opt/remi/PHP74/lib/PHP/opcache
PHP_value[session.save_handler] = redis
PHP_value[session.save_path] = "tcp://10.0.0.20:6379"
5、准备可道云程序
[root@cent8_yzl_10 ~]# wget https://static.kodcloud.com/update/download/kodBox.1.20.zip
[root@cent8_yzl_10 ~]# ls
anaconda-ks.cfg kodBox.1.20.zip
[root@cent8_yzl_10 ~]# unzip kodBox.1.20.zip -d /data/html
[root@cent8_yzl_10 ~]# chown -R Nginx.Nginx /data/html
6、初始化和登录可道云
网站访问cloub.yzl.org
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 [email protected] 举报,一经查实,本站将立刻删除。